**Origin and History**
The American Bulldog-Pitbull mix emerged in the United States as breeders sought to develop a multi-purpose working dog. **Distinctive Features**
- **Size:** Typically, Bullypits stand between 50 to 61 cm tall and weigh 40 to 90 pounds, depending on lineage. :contentReference[oaicite:2]index=2

- **Build:** With a muscular frame, expansive chest, and strong limbs, the Bulldog Pitbull hybrid exudes vigor and agility.

**Personality Traits**
The Bullypit is known for its:
- **Loyalty:** They create deep bonds with their families and are protective of their loved ones.
- **Intelligence:** Their acute intellect makes them responsive to training, though regularity and affirmative feedback are essential.
- **Energy Levels:** Being high-energy dogs, they demand regular physical activity to remain satisfied and fit.
---
**Behavioral Development**
Early interaction and discipline are essential for the Bulldog Pitbull hybrid. Exposure to diverse environments, individuals, and other animals helps cultivate a balanced demeanor. Due to their determined nature, firm and steady leadership is suggested.
---
**Wellness Insights**
While generally hardy, the Bullypit may be susceptible to:

- **Skin Allergies:** Their minimal fur may predispose them to dermatological issues.

**Suitability Assessment**
If you're interested in a devoted, energetic companion with guarding tendencies, the Bullypit might be your perfect match. However, they flourish in environments where they get ample movement, brain engagement, and consistent guidance.
